If you shift the quadratic parent function, f(x)=x^2, right 12 units, what is the equation of the new function?

Answer:

f(x)=(x-12)^2

Step-by-step explanation:

We know that the function f(x+m) equals to the function f(x) translated 'm' times to the left. Therefore, to translate the function f(x) = x^2 twelve units to the right, we have to:

f(x-12) = (x-12)^2

Therefore, the new function is: f(x)=(x-12)^2
